How they compare
Canada currently reports 3,727 1000 USD against 3,556 1000 USD in Ghana, a difference of 171 1000 USD.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 8 shared years of data; in 2007 it was Ghana ahead.
Canada ranks 10th and Ghana ranks 11th of 49 countries.
Across the 2 decades both report, Canada averaged higher in 1 and Ghana in 1.

About this data
The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
